How much do structural drafting jobs pay per hour?

As of May 30, 2026, the average hourly pay for structural drafting in Michigan is $26.18,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.96 and $30.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Structural Drafter,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Structural Drafter, you need a solid understanding of engineering principles, knowledge of construction materials, and proficiency in drafting standards, usually supported by an associate degree or certification in drafting or engineering technology. Expertise in computer-aided design (CAD) software such as AutoCAD and Revit, as well as familiarity with building codes and structural analysis tools, is essential.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and strong communication skills help ensure accuracy and effective collaboration with engineers and architects. These skills and qualities are crucial for producing precise, code-compliant structural drawings that support safe and efficient construction projects.

How does a structural drafter typically collaborate with engineers and architects during a project?

Structural drafters work closely with engineers and architects to translate design concepts and technical calculations into detailed drawings and plans. They frequently participate in meetings to review project requirements, clarify design intent, and incorporate feedback. Communication is key, as drafters must ensure their drawings meet both engineering specifications and architectural aesthetics while adhering to project timelines. This collaborative environment fosters learning and helps drafters develop a deeper understanding of construction processes and design coordination.

What is structural drafting?

Structural drafting involves creating detailed technical drawings and plans used for the construction of buildings, bridges, and other structures. These drawings show the dimensions, materials, and installation processes required for structural components like beams, columns, and foundations. Structural drafters use computer-aided design (CAD) software to translate engineers’ and architects’ concepts into precise diagrams that builders and construction crews follow. Their work ensures that structures are safe, stable, and built according to specifications.

Job description

Overview:

Exercises independent judgment in evaluation, selection and use of standard techniques, and solves problems when encountered. A licensed engineer who works on a variety of projects on structural design, preparation of implementation documentation, coordination with clients and construction administration. Collaborates with the project team to organize and plan projects.

Responsibilities:

  • Collaborates with project team to effectively execute structural engineering design and delivery of structural implementation documents
  • May coordinate early phase effort for determination of most appropriate structural framing system(s) and project criteria including building code, fire-rating, gravity/lateral loads and other unique requirements of the project
  • Performs effectively as a team member during design and/or construction phases
  • May prepare and/or review structural specifications for projects at each phase of delivery
  • Maintains active awareness of the production schedule for responsible task(s)
  • Coordinates structural CA effort including engineering site visitation, field report documentation, submittal review, response to project RFI's, and review of structural change order requests
  • Revises implementation documents from markups and/or instructions and reviews completed tasks at key intervals for accuracy/completeness
  • Reviews work of EIT staff
  • Directs the work of structural drafting staff for implementation documentation
  • Utilizes standard engineering practices and techniques to adjust and correlate data; recognizes and resolves discrepancies in results
  • May be responsible for communication with other disciplines, vendors and contractors to ensure incorporation of all information into project requirements
  • Participates in team meetings to discuss project issues, coordination with other disciplines and technical issues
  • Consistently documents project meetings and telephone conversations
  • Maintains knowledge of products and materials available on the market
  • Travel may be required
